Output 59d9b793c7a323f64d75da7923ddf393500bb30bc2ec9dfd3d50c86dbe2cdac0:1

value
26676519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 373a9541d77bc3d2b496ab2e81b227ee027f0014 OP_EQUAL
address
36j3GWq83vtG4XELF8iyrvCoWqjtNevs66
transaction
59d9b793c7a323f64d75da7923ddf393500bb30bc2ec9dfd3d50c86dbe2cdac0
confirmations
348692
spent
true